Ask How can I build backlinks naturally without guest posts?

Many people think guest posts are the only way to get backlinks, but there are other simple methods that work well. One way is to create content that answers questions people search for in clear and helpful language. When the information is useful, other sites sometimes link to it on their own. You can also share helpful tips or short guides on social platforms, which can bring people to your page and encourage them to reference it. You can build backlinks naturally by focusing on content that offers real value, like in-depth guides, original research, or useful tools. When your content genuinely helps people, other websites and blogs link to it without being asked. Engaging in niche communities, forums, and social platforms while sharing content only when relevant—also attracts organic links and referral traffic, creating steady, long-term SEO benefits.

Creating posts with many statistics is a good way to get links. When writers look for data to support their work, they will link to your site as the source. You just need to gather helpful numbers about your topic and put them in one place.
 
You can find websites in your niche that have broken links on their pages. Send a message to the owner to tell them about the dead link. Then suggest your own post as a replacement. Many owners will gladly use your link to fix their page.
 
Making simple pictures like charts or infographics works really well. Other bloggers love using good images to explain things to their readers. When they use your picture on their website, they usually put a link back to your page to give you credit for it.
 
Look for websites that have lists of helpful resources for their readers. You can reach out to the owners of those sites and show them your best content. If your page provides real value, they will add your link to their list of good resources.
